Deadline: 24 August 2015
Submit Your Proposal for IEEE Challenge 2030!
The IEEE New Initiatives Committee is currently accepting proposals for short-term completed in 12 months or fewer) projects. IEEE is always looking for ways to better serve the needs of engineers and technology professionals working in industry. This seed grant program is designed to encourage and support innovative, creative, and potentially disruptive approaches to serving engineers and technology professionals working in industry.
IEEE is the world’s largest professional association dedicated to advancing technological innovation and excellence for the benefit of humanity. Funding is limited to grants that require US$40,000 or less and take 12 months or fewer to complete. The IEEE New Initiative Committee will fund two (2) or more seed grant proposals that are submitted in response to this call for proposals.
Eligibility Criteria
Seed grant proposals in response to the IEEE in 2030 Challenge may be submitted by one or more IEEE members or organizational units, individually or in cooperation with an IEEE staff group.
